The \(\textit{standard cubic metre}\) (scm) is a unit representing the amount of gas (such as natural gas) contained in a volume of one cubic metre at reference temperature and pressure conditions. As such, it is a measure of the actual amount of gas, not the volume of the gas. The reference conditions for standard cubic metre are 0 degrees Celsius and 101.325 kilopascals (kPa) of pressure. |
